Studies of raw materials for obtaining alternative biofuels: waste from the alcohol industry - bard and waste from the oil refining industry of oil sludge. Based on the studies, recommendations were developed on their use for the production of alternative biofuels. To complement the research facility, rotary cavitators are designed and manufactured. Protests of the installation units: rotary cavitators, circulation pumps, a vacuum pump and frequency converters that control the operation of cavitators and pumps. Design documentation was developed for the units of the experimental installation: rotary cavitators, frames, a mixing chamber for primary preparation, a degassing chamber, a magnetic resonance excitation device, and the installation as a whole. Also developed: schematic diagrams: hydraulic and electrical, algorithm for the operation of the research facility, passport of the research facility, instruction manual, test program and methodology. In accordance with the developed design documentation, a pilot plant for the production of biofuel for the disposal of biogenic waste was manufactured, which can serve as a prototype of a module of an industrial plant. The installation was tested, the obtained samples of alternative biofuel were tested on a fire stand and in a specialized laboratory. The test results comply with the requirements of the Terms of Reference. The inclusion of a magnetic wave excitation device for resonant treatment in the research facility and optimization of the treatment regimes reduced the energy consumption for producing alternative biofuel by 5% and increased the plant productivity by 10%.
